NBA guard Darius Morris dies at age 33

NBA guard Darius Morris dies at age 33

By Navitalai Naivalurua
05/05/2024
Photo:The Mirror US

Former NBA guard Darius Morris has died at the age of 33.

During his four-year NBA career, Morris played for the Los Angeles Lakers, Philadelphia 76ers, Los Angeles Clippers, Memphis Grizzlies and the Brooklyn Nets.

He was selected by the Lakers in the second round of the 2011 NBA Draft out of Michigan.

A 6-foot-4 point guard, Morris averaged 3.3 points and 1.1 assists per game. His best season was the 2013-14 campaign, in which he scored 6.9 points per game with 2.6 assists, shooting 42 percent on 3-pointers.

Morris had a standout career at Michigan from 2009-11. In his sophomore season under coach John Beilein, he tallied 235 assists, the fourth-highest total in school history.

With that, Morris became only the fifth player in school history with 200 or more in a season.

Morris' cause of death has not been reported.
